We’re hiring a highly influential product analytics leader who can turn ambiguous questions into sharp insight, scalable measurement, and recommendations that directly shape what we build. This person will partner closely with Product, Engineering, Design, and Growth to raise the bar on decision quality and establish a more AI-native analytics operating model.

 

Mission

Drive the product insight agenda by helping ClickUp make faster, smarter product decisions through rigorous analysis, strong product judgment, and AI-enabled analytics workflows.

 

What You'll Do

  • Own the product analytics agenda across product usage, activation, feature adoption, retention, and expansion, and translate open-ended business questions into structured analyses and clear recommendations

  • Partner with Product, Engineering, and Design to define success metrics early, improve instrumentation quality, and ensure important product surfaces are measurable from launch

  • Build reusable analysis frameworks, semantic layers, metric definitions, and self-serve resources that help product teams answer routine questions faster and more consistently

  • Apply AI-first methods across the analytics workflow, using large language models, coding agents, and automation for tasks like query drafting, QA, validation, documentation, and first-pass synthesis while keeping human judgment at the center of final recommendations

  • Design and interpret experiments, observational analyses, and trend investigations, including situations where data is incomplete or traditional experimentation is not feasible

  • Surface meaningful patterns in behavioral, subscription, and product data to influence roadmap choices, prioritization, and executive decision-making

  • Create monitoring and alerting approaches that reduce manual reporting cycles and make it easier to spot product opportunities, risks, and anomalies earlier

  • Mentor analysts and elevate team practices around analytical rigor, AI-assisted workflows, insight storytelling, and stakeholder communication

 

Qualifications

  • Significant experience in analytics, business intelligence, data science, or product analytics, including strong experience partnering with Product teams in a B2B SaaS or product-led growth environment

  • Advanced SQL skills and strong familiarity with modern cloud data and analytics tooling such as Snowflake, dbt, Amplitude, Segment, Hex, Tableau, Looker, or similar platforms

  • Working proficiency in Python for analysis, automation, or experimentation support

  • Strong product analytics judgment, including experience with event instrumentation, funnel analysis, cohort analysis, retention, feature adoption, and experimentation

  • Demonstrated ability to translate broad, ambiguous questions into structured analysis plans and actionable recommendations for senior stakeholders

  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with a track record of making complex findings easy for product and executive audiences to act on

  • Clear examples of using AI, automation, or agentic workflows to improve analytics speed, scale, or quality while maintaining strong QA and decision discipline

  • A high-ownership working style with strong prioritization skills and a track record of independently driving high-impact work
